About the role

Job Description

The Talent Acquisition Coordinator will support the recruiting team by managing candidate scheduling, maintaining recruiting data, and ensuring a seamless hiring experience for candidates and hiring managers. This role requires str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.

Role Objectives

  • Coordinate each stage of the candidate experience, including interview scheduling, follow-up notifications, offer package creation/distribution, and aspects of the pre-employment process.
  • Provide exceptional support to candidates and hiring managers throughout the hiring lifecycle.
  • Serve as the point of contact for candidates, recruiters, hiring managers, and external agencies regarding interview scheduling and offer packages.
  • Draft offer letters in the Applicant Tracking System (ATS) with a high level of accuracy and attention to detail.
  • Maintain recruiting system data integrity, including internet and social media recruitment activities.
  • Track and maintain interview scheduling details using Excel trackers.
  • Support recruiting and HR-related projects on an ad hoc basis.

Required Qualifications & Skills

  • 0–1 year of experience in a corporate environment (full-time or internship experience accepted).
  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Communications, Marketing, or a related field.
  • Strong proficiency in MS Office Suite, including Outlook, Excel, Word, and PowerPoint.
  • Excellent interpersonal, verbal, and written communication skills with the ability to engage effectively at all organizational levels.
  • Strong emotional intelligence and cultural awareness.
  • Exceptional att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Ability to multitask, prioritize, problem-solve, and stay organized in a high-volume environment.
  • Demonstrates integrity, professionalism, honesty, and discretion.
  • Strong project planning and execution skills.
  • Ability to understand and represent the employer brand to prospective candidates.
  • Capability to build strong relationships with HR Business Partners and internal stakeholders.
  • Experience with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) or recruiting systems is a plus.
